Smoke Bush - Cotinus Coggygria

The smoke bush is unmistakable when in flower. In June/July these pale pink inflorescences resembling plumes of smoke - hence the common name. These versatile shrubs will grow to 3m (10') high if left unpruned. There are 2 basic types; green and purple leaved. The 'common' green-leaved variety will give a stunning orange/yellow autumn colour whilst the purple-leaved forms turn a scarlet/red. he smoke bush will tolerate any soil and do best in full sun. Look out for the varieties 'Royal purple', 'Grace' and 'Golden Spirit'.
